Clear Street is modernizing the brokerage ecosystem. Founded in 2018, Clear Street is a diversified financial services firm replacing the legacy infrastructure used across capital markets. We started from scratch by building a completely cloud-native clearing and custody system designed for today’s complex, global market. Clear Street’s proprietary prime brokerage platform adds significant efficiency to the market, while focusing on minimizing risk, redundancy, and cost for clients. Our goal is to create a single source-of-truth platform for every asset class, in every country, and in any currency. By combining highly-skilled product and engineering talent with seasoned finance professionals, we’re building the essentials to compete in today’s fast-paced markets. Role Summary The Global Tax Operations team is responsible for ensuring compliance with Clear Street Group’s securities tax withholding and reporting obligations globally, including FATCA / CRS and QI / QDD operational requirements. This role sits within the Global Tax Operations function, working closely with the Global Head of Tax Operations to develop and evolve the strategic vision and establish priorities. The role acts as the operational process expert for tax, responsible for translating tax strategy, regulatory requirements, and business objectives into clear, implementable requirements and operational frameworks. It works in close partnership with Product, Engineering, and embedded Tax SMEs to ensure that tax requirements are accurately interpreted, appropriately designed. This role is accountable for ensuring that tax logic, processes, controls, and reporting capabilities are correctly defined and operate as intended. The role also directs the use of a dedicated functionally aligned DevOps resource to enhance local tax reporting, monitoring, and analytics solutions in support of regulatory requirements and control effectiveness. As a tax technical regulatory expert, working in conjunction with the Global Head of Tax Operations the role identifies regulatory developments completing impact assessments.
